In the reaction 2H2 + O2 → 2H2O, how many moles of oxygen are required to fully react with 6.0 mol of hydrogen?

Respuesta :

jsimpson11000 jsimpson11000
  • 19-05-2022

Answer:

3 moles of O2

Explanation:

From the equation you can see that the ratio of H2 to O2 is  2:1

  so   6 mole of hydrogen will require  3 mole of O2
